Test-Driven Development (TDD)
Write the test first. Watch it fail. Write minimal code to pass.
Core principle: If you didn't watch the test fail, you don't know if it tests the right thing.

The Iron Law
NO PRODUCTION CODE WITHOUT A FAILING TEST FIRST
Write code before the test? Delete it. Start over.
Red-Green-Refactor Cycle
1. RED: Write failing test
2. Verify: Test fails for RIGHT reason
3. GREEN: Write minimal code to pass
4. Verify: Test passes, all tests green
5. REFACTOR: Clean up while staying green
6. Verify: Tests still green
7. REPEAT: Next test for next behavior

Rationalization Prevention
| Excuse | Reality |
|---|
| "Too simple to test" | Simple code breaks too. Write the test. |
| "I'll add tests after" | After never comes. Test first. |
| "Test is obvious, code is obvious" | Then the test takes 30 seconds. Write it. |
| "Just a quick fix" | Quick fixes cause regressions. Test it. |
| "It's just config/glue" | If it can break, it needs a test. |
| "I already know it works" | Knowing ≠ proving. Watch it fail, then pass. |
Different wording for the same excuse is still the same excuse.

Quick Reference
RED Phase
- Write ONE test for ONE behavior
- Use descriptive name
- Test through public interface
- Run and watch it FAIL
- Confirm failure reason is correct
GREEN Phase
- Write minimal code to pass
- Don't add untested features
- Don't refactor yet
- Run and watch it PASS
- Confirm all tests still pass
REFACTOR Phase
- Only after GREEN
- Remove duplication
- Improve names
- Simplify logic
- Run tests after each change
Red Flags
If you catch yourself:
- Writing code before test → DELETE, start over
- Test passes immediately → Not testing new behavior
- Can't explain why test failed → Clarify what you're testing
- Planning to test "later" → That's not TDD
